    CVE-2025-31651 – Apache Tomcat Improper Neutralization of Escape, Meta, or Control Sequences

    April 28, 2025

    CVE ID : CVE-2025-31651

    Published : April 28, 2025, 8:15 p.m. | 2 hours, 50 minutes ago

    Description : Improper Neutralization of Escape, Meta, or Control Sequences vulnerability in Apache Tomcat. For a subset of unlikely rewrite rule configurations, it was possible
    for a specially crafted request to bypass some rewrite rules. If those
    rewrite rules effectively enforced security constraints, those
    constraints could be bypassed.

    This issue affects Apache Tomcat: from 11.0.0-M1 through 11.0.5, from 10.1.0-M1 through 10.1.39, from 9.0.0.M1 through 9.0.102.

    Users are recommended to upgrade to version [FIXED_VERSION], which fixes the issue.
